London is the UK's largest employment market and a global hub for financial services, technology, creative industries, media, law, and professional services. Major employers span every sector, from the City of London and Canary Wharf financial districts to the Tech City cluster in Shoreditch and the West End's creative agencies. The capital offers unmatched public transport via the Underground, Overground, Elizabeth Line, buses, and multiple mainline stations, along with five international airports. The cost of living is the highest in the UK, with average rents significantly above the national average. However, salaries typically reflect this premium, and London offers unparalleled career progression, networking opportunities, and cultural diversity.
